Python字典及基本操作(超級詳細)

2020-07-16 10:04:42
字典也是 Python 提供的一種常用的資料結構,它用於存放具有對映關係的資料。

比如有份成績表資料,語文:79,數學:80,英語:92,這組資料看上去像兩個列表,但這兩個列表的元素之間有一定的關聯關係。如果單純使用兩個列表來儲存這組資料,則無法記錄兩組資料之間的關聯關係。

為了儲存具有對映關係的資料,Python 提供了字典,字典相當於儲存了兩組資料,其中一組資料是關鍵資料,被稱為 key;另一組資料可通過 key 來存取,被稱為 value。形象地看,字典中 key 和 value 的關聯關係如圖 1 所示:


圖 1 字典儲存的關聯資料